What is HoReCa?

HoReCa is an acronym for Hotels, Restaurants, and Catering, representing the broader food service and hospitality industry. It covers a wide range of businesses, including hotels, restaurants, cafés, pubs, bars, clubs, catering companies, and other food service establishments that serve customers directly.

The term HoReCa is commonly used to describe both the businesses operating within this sector and the professionals who work in it, such as chefs, restaurant managers, waitstaff, and hospitality staff. It is also widely used by manufacturers, distributors, and suppliers that provide products and services to these establishments. For example, global brands like Coca-Cola and Heineken often refer to hotels, restaurants, and cafés as HoReCa channels when distributing beverages and other products.

In simple terms, HoReCa encompasses the entire ecosystem of businesses involved in food service, hospitality, and catering operations.

Understanding the HoReCa Industry

The HoReCa industry operates as a complex ecosystem involving suppliers, distributors, manufacturers, hospitality providers, and end customers.

Businesses within this sector rely heavily on effective hospitality management, procurement, inventory control, and supply chain management to maintain profitability and service quality. 

Unlike traditional retail businesses, HoReCa establishments require frequent replenishment of food products, beverages, consumables, and operational supplies. This creates a strong dependency on distributors and suppliers who can ensure timely deliveries and consistent product availability.

The industry's success often depends on its ability to balance operational efficiency with exceptional customer experiences.

Key Segments of the HoReCa Sector

Hotels

Hotels provide accommodation, dining, event hosting, and recreational services. They require a steady supply of food products, housekeeping materials, beverages, and guest amenities.

Restaurants

Restaurants range from fine-dining establishments and casual dining outlets to quick-service restaurants and food courts. Effective inventory control and supplier management are essential for maintaining profitability.

Catering Services

Catering businesses provide food and beverage services for weddings, corporate events, conferences, and social gatherings. Their operations depend on precise planning, logistics coordination, and supplier relationships.

Cafés and Coffee Chains

Coffee shops and cafés have experienced rapid growth due to changing consumer lifestyles and increasing demand for convenient dining experiences.

Cloud Kitchens

Cloud kitchens operate exclusively through online ordering and food delivery platforms. Their success depends on efficient kitchen operations, inventory control, and order management systems.

Major Challenges Faced by HoReCa Businesses

As the industry becomes more competitive, HoReCa businesses face several operational and market challenges that can impact growth, profitability, and customer satisfaction.

Rising Operational Costs

Increasing food prices, labor expenses, utility costs, and rental charges continue to affect profitability, making operational efficiency a critical business priority.

Inventory and Waste Management

Poor food inventory management can lead to stock shortages, product spoilage, unnecessary waste, and increased operating expenses across locations.

Supply Chain Disruptions

Unexpected disruptions in supply chain management and logistics operations can affect product availability, delivery schedules, and overall customer service quality.

Staff Management

Recruiting, training, and retaining skilled employees remains a challenge, particularly for businesses operating in the highly competitive hospitality sector.

Changing Consumer Expectations

Customers increasingly demand personalized experiences, digital convenience, faster service, and improved customer experience management throughout their journey.
